Rep. Rob Menendez, who has represented New Jersey’s 8th district in the U.S. Congress since 2023, addressed political developments and community observances in a series of posts on October 1 and 2, 2025.
On October 1, Menendez commented on the ongoing government shutdown, stating: “Picked the wrong state to mess with on day one of your shutdown. NJ Democrats sent a clear message today. NJ Republicans remain silent while the Administration continues to harm our state.”
Later that evening, he acknowledged Yom Kippur with a message to those observing: “Wishing all those observing Yom Kippur an easy and meaningful fast. May this be a blessed time of reflection and renewal. G’mar Chatima Tova!”
On October 2, Menendez addressed Republican control of federal government branches by posting: “No surprise here considering Republicans control the House, Senate, and White House…”
Rob Menendez succeeded Albio Sires as representative for New Jersey’s 8th district in January 2023. Born in Hudson County in 1985 and currently residing in Jersey City, Menendez holds degrees from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ill (BA) and Rutgers University-Newark (JD).
